To be very clear, Adobe has not shipped a copy of Zapf Dingbats with FrameMaker
since FrameMaker 5.5.6 if I recall correctly.
However, in fact, every printer with Adobe PostScript 3 still ships with a
host-installable Type 1 (both for Windows and Macintosh) versions of Zapf
Dingbats.
The real issue appears to be not whether Adobe ships this font under what
circumstances, but rather, whether the users install the font (assuming they
have use of an Adobe PostScript 3 device) and a likely bug/omission in
FrameMaker by which a font substitution is made without making a character
remapping to Unicode at the same time.
